SPEECH RECOGNITION METHOD AND SYSTEM WITH SIMULTANEOUS TEXT EDITING

Abstract
In order to generate text from an audio input, speech from a user is stored in an audio queue, the stored speech is transformed into text through speech recognition, and the text is displayed to the user. A text editing event inputted by the user is also stored in the audio queue, and changes resulting from the text editing event are instantly displayed to the user. When all speech queued prior to the text editing event in the audio queue is transformed into text, speech recognition is halted and the text editing event is processed while additional speech from the user is stored in the audio queue. As soon as the text editing event has been processed, speech recognition is resumed.

5. A method for generating and editing text from an audio input, the method comprising the steps of:
-
queuing speech from a user in an audio queue; transforming the speech in the audio queue into text through speech recognition; displaying the text to the user; queuing a text editing event in the audio queue; displaying to the user changes resulting from the text editing event; halting the speech recognition when all speech queued prior to the text editing event in the audio queue is transformed; processing the text editing event and editing the text while queuing additional speech from the user in the audio queue; and resuming the speech recognition when the text editing event has been processed. - View Dependent Claims (6, 7)

8. A system for generating and editing text from an audio input, the system comprising:
-
an audio queue that stores speech from a user; a speech recognition engine that transforms the speech stored in the audio queue into text; a user view engine and display that displays the text to the user; and an event processor configured or programmed to process a text editing event inputted by the user;
whereinthe audio queue queues the text editing event; the user view engine and the display operate to display to the user changes resulting from the text editing event; the event processor is configured or programmed to halt speech recognition by the speech recognition engine when all speech queued prior to the text editing event in the audio queue is transformed; the event processor is configured or programmed to process the text editing event and edit the text while additional speech from the user is stored in the audio queue; and the event processor is configured or programmed to resume speech recognition by the speech recognition engine when the text editing event has been processed.
